The keycard system of Renault is different than other car keys, as it doesn't require turning the lock in order to open the door or start the motor. The electronic devices are placed in the dashboard reader and are used to start the car or open the doors. The devices also have a chip that identifies your vehicle. This makes it more difficult for criminals to rob your car.

Renault cars utilize an entirely different method of immobilisers than other vehicles. Instead of a key that has to be turned to open the door, it's placed into a reader on the dash panel, and requires an actuation button in order to start your vehicle. These cards are prone to problems, such as the difficulty in opening the vehicle or remote buttons that are not working and are difficult to fix.
